## Limits and Quotas: Ormline Refactor

The legacy ORM layer in Ormline now enforces per-tenant query quotas during the refactor rollout. Support should expect throttling tickets from tenants exceeding batch limits; escalate only if retries fail after backoff. Connection pools are capped per shard until migration completes. The current tuning constants for the rollout are listed below.

tuning table, kawep-tawif:
CAPS = {
    "olidor": 80,
    "belion": 7,
    "quenys": 225,
    "druox": 839,
    "fraath": 482,
}

## Crashlog Intake — quick orientation

Welcome aboard! This covers the Pebbledash crash-report pipeline for the Wrenly mobile app. Crashes land in the intake queue, get symbolicated by the Mapstone worker, then fan out to the triage dashboard. If the queue backs up past 10k, check the symbolicator first — it's almost always the culprit. Restarting it is safe; it's idempotent. You'll need the staging config before touching anything, so keep it handy. The current values for the intake service are as follows.

settings of fahag-haduf:
[ulaox]
port = 8443
region = south-2
host = ulaox.lumiccorp.internal
timeout_ms = 500
retries = 8

Internal Memo — Gross-Margin Review, Q3

To all sales leads: the quarterly gross-margin review for the Bravenne portfolio is now complete. Blended margin improved 1.8 points, driven by the repricing of the Corvell service bundle, though hardware margins in the Listermoor territory remain below threshold. Discount approvals above fifteen percent will require regional sign-off from next month. Detailed workbooks are available on request. Please hold the appended planning note in strict confidence within this distribution.

management briefing: Only 33 of the 504 pilot accounts renewed Holox, so a churn review is set for August 1. Fenysix Logistics is in early talks to buy Zoroxix Group for about $459.9 million.

## Building Access — Spares Room (Hullbrook Annex)

Contractors: the spare hardware room is down the east corridor on the ground floor, third door on the left. Sign in at the front desk first and grab a visitor lanyard. Anything you take out, jot it in the blue logbook — yes, even the little stuff. The door self-locks, so don't wedge it. To get in, punch in the code below.

staff pass of hagug-taguf = bdg-HJ-9